Alcoholics Anonymous - Idaho
Sober Living & Recovery in Boise, Idaho.
Phone: (212) 870-3400
Address: Statewide Meetings, Boise, Idaho, 83702
Website: https://www.aa.org
Languages: English, Spanish
Services offered: AA meetings throughout Idaho, 12-step fellowship, open and closed meetings, speaker meetings, Big Book study, online meetings, newcomer welcome
Insurance & payment accepted: Free

What if I'm in crisis right now?
If you or someone you love is in immediate danger, call 911. For mental health emergencies, call or text 988 — the Suicide & Crisis Lifeline — for free, 24/7, confidential support. Veterans press 1; LGBTQ+ youth press 3.
